腾讯云
开发者社区
文档
建议反馈
控制台
登录/注册
首页
学习
活动
专区
工具
TVP
最新优惠活动
文章/答案/技术大牛
搜索
搜索
关闭
发布
首页
学习
活动
专区
工具
TVP
最新优惠活动
返回腾讯云官网
后端开发你必须学会的干货
专栏成员
举报
100
文章
257601
阅读量
51
订阅数
订阅专栏
申请加入专栏
全部文章(100)
编程算法(40)
java(28)
数据库(18)
sql(15)
云数据库 Redis(13)
缓存(13)
node.js(11)
网络安全(10)
kafka(10)
ide(9)
jdk(9)
自动驾驶(7)
spring(7)
http(7)
jvm(7)
网站(6)
tcp/ip(6)
数据结构(6)
javascript(5)
html(5)
json(5)
云数据库 SQL Server(5)
linux(5)
文件存储(5)
消息队列 CMQ 版(5)
分布式(5)
zookeeper(5)
socket编程(5)
面向对象编程(4)
hashmap(4)
https(4)
servlet(3)
android(3)
mvc(3)
github(3)
apache(3)
存储(3)
jdbc(3)
安全(3)
sdk(3)
负载均衡(2)
其他(2)
php(2)
jsp(2)
react(2)
打包(2)
git(2)
api(2)
jar(2)
全文检索(2)
访问管理(2)
SSL 证书(2)
容器(2)
开源(2)
数据迁移(2)
rabbitmq(2)
微服务(2)
云服务器(1)
c++(1)
jquery(1)
ajax(1)
composer(1)
maven(1)
unix(1)
nginx(1)
laravel(1)
VPN 连接(1)
企业邮箱(1)
企业(1)
express(1)
压力测试(1)
mybatis(1)
aop(1)
markdown(1)
dubbo(1)
rpc(1)
udp(1)
微信(1)
数据分析(1)
数据处理(1)
swoole(1)
mvcc(1)
etcd(1)
搜索文章
搜索
搜索
关闭
一文理解Java中的SPI机制
java
spring
jdk
jar
网站
服务提供者接口(Service Provider Interface,简写为SPI)是JDK内置的一种服务提供发现机制。可以用来加载框架扩展和替换组件,主要是被框架的开发人员使用。在java.util.ServiceLoader的文档里有比较详细的介绍。
全菜工程师小辉
2021-06-25
819
0
一文搞懂单例模式
面向对象编程
编程算法
文件存储
java
jdk
单例模式(Singleton Pattern)是Java中最简单的设计模式之一,属于创建型模式。它提供了一种创建对象的最佳方式。
全菜工程师小辉
2020-12-22
650
0
JVM内存模型和垃圾回收机制
编程算法
jvm
jdk
企业
java
有的博客称方法区是永久代,那是因为前者是JVM的规范,而后者则是JVM规范的一种实现,并且只有HotSpot才有永久代,
全菜工程师小辉
2019-08-16
694
0
Java线程安全策略与多线程并发最佳实践
容器
jdk
编程算法
hashmap
不可变对象(Immutable Objects)是指对象一旦被创建它的状态(对象的数据,也即对象属性值)就不能改变,任何对它的改变都应该产生一个新的对象。
全菜工程师小辉
2019-08-16
1.2K
0
TCP粘拆包详解与Netty代码示例
java
jdk
自动驾驶
编程算法
TCP是个“流”协议,所谓流,就是没有界限的一串数据。可以想想河里的流水,是连成一片的,其间并没有分界线。TCP底层并不了解上层业务数据的具体含义,它会根据TCP缓冲区的实际情况进行包的划分,所以在业务上认为,一个完整的包可能会被TCP拆分成多个包进行发送,也有可能把多个小的包封装成一个大的数据包发送,这就是所谓的TCP粘包和拆包问题。
全菜工程师小辉
2019-08-16
1K
0
Java中容易被遗忘的default关键字
ide
jdk
当case里的值与switch里的key没有匹配的时候,执行default里的方法。
全菜工程师小辉
2019-08-16
2.5K
0
详解并发下的HashMap以及JDK8的优化
jdk
编程算法
hashmap
jquery
HashMap使用链表法避免哈希冲突(相同hash值),当链表长度大于TREEIFY_THRESHOLD(默认为8)时,将链表转换为红黑树。当小于等于UNTREEIFY_THRESHOLD(默认为6)时,又会退化回链表以达到性能均衡。 下图为HashMap的数据结构(数组+链表+红黑树 )
全菜工程师小辉
2019-08-16
1.1K
0
详解ConcurrentHashMap及JDK8的优化
jdk
hashmap
缓存
node.js
数据结构
由于HashMap在并发中会出现一些问题,所以JDK中提供了并发容器ConcurrentHashMap。有关HashMap并发中的问题和原理,强烈建议查看这篇文章进行复习。
全菜工程师小辉
2019-08-16
1.2K
0
详解Java多线程锁之synchronized
jdk
编程算法
synchronized是Java中解决并发问题的一种最常用的方法,也是最简单的一种方法。
全菜工程师小辉
2019-08-16
344
0
没有更多了
社区活动
【纪录片】中国数据库前世今生
穿越半个世纪,探寻中国数据库50年的发展历程
立即查看
Python精品学习库
代码在线跑,知识轻松学
立即查看
博客搬家 | 分享价值百万资源包
自行/邀约他人一键搬运博客,速成社区影响力并领取好礼
立即体验
技术创作特训营·精选知识专栏
往期视频·千货材料·成员作品 最新动态
立即查看
领券
问题归档
专栏文章
快讯文章归档
关键词归档
开发者手册归档
开发者手册 Section 归档